Description

A novel of a possible future in the US when economic and political conditions become intolerable, and patriots are forced to resist by taking up arms against domestic tyrants and foreign invaders. Initially, a narrative of historical sequence explains how and why the deterioration began and increased.

Set in the Appalachian south, the story begins with a sporting event that was inspired by a local legendary freedom fighter then proceeds to his adventure and finally ends in a romance.
